4 Top Wedding Cake Trends for 2018

1. Sugar Flowers

BakeryDelicate flowers, petals, and leaves made from sugar create a whimsical and romantic look when affixed to your wedding cake.  Bold, bright colors are especially eye-catching when set against shimmering white icing. Choose seasonal blooms or varieties with sentimental value as inspiration to share with the designers at your bakery.

2. Ruffles

If you love rich, creamy icing, adding flowing layers of ruffles cascading down your cake is a stunning and delicious option. Layers may be monochromatic or create an ombre effect, incorporating pastel hues.

3. White on White

Pearlescent frosting shimmers and shines on your special day. Alternating between matte and metallic whites offer a new spin on a traditional classic. Your bakery can attach subtle pearls or thin ribbons to add glamour without complicating the color scheme.

4. Rustic Stucco

An evolution of last year’s naked cake trend, the stucco look is perfect for boho weddings. The icing is applied in thick layers and then spread using a technique that leaves it looking slightly rough around the edges but still chic. Fresh herbs and flowers or candied fruit make the perfect accessory for these simple cakes.
